The bar tour begins at the corner of Park and Main Streets, in front of the Livingston Bar and Grille. This summer the guide shares stories and photographs inside five to six bars while participants taste local Montana beers, with a different beer featured at each stop. The tour features the history of several downtown bars and their owners, how bars reinvented themselves during Prohibition, the 1985 Livingston “Riot,” and madams and working girls who worked on South B Street’s Red Light District and beyond.
Tours are led by museum staff and volunteers. The bar tour is approximately 2 hours long . Please arrive 15 minutes early if possible. Sturdy shoes, water, sunscreen, and a light jacket are recommended.
